Who Typically Qualifies for UAE Citizenship

In the past, eligibility was based on descent, but recent amendments to the law have made it more open.

People who usually qualify presently include:

  • People of Emirati descent: Children born to an Emirati father naturally, and in some situations, children born to an Emirati mother with an unknown or stateless father.
  • Long-term residents through naturalisation: foreigners who have lived in a country for a long time (usually 30 years).
  • Wives of UAE nationals: foreign women who are married to Emirati males, but only under certain conditions.
  • People of exceptional merit: highly skilled professionals, investors, and talented people.
  • Special government nominees: This is when the government gives someone a job directly.

Citizenship Through Naturalization

This path is for people who have lived in the UAE for a long time and are now part of Emirati society. This path is considered to be the longest method for obtaining citizenship.

Residency requirement: Usually, you must have lived in the country legally for 30 years straight. For people from several Arab Muslim nations like Oman, Qatar, and Bahrain, this can be anywhere from 3 to 7 years.

  • Language proficiency: you usually need to be able to speak Arabic well enough.
  • Financial stability: proof of enough lawful income.
  • No criminal record and good reputation: Having a good reputation and no criminal record is critical.
  • Academic qualifications: This might make an application stronger.
  • Oath of allegiance: required after approval.

Citizenship Through Marriage to a UAE National

How to get UAE citizenship by marriage? This method primarily applies to women from other countries who wish to marry Emirati men.

If a foreign woman marries an Emirati man, she can petition for citizenship after a certain amount of time, usually 7 years with a kid or 10 years without. The marriage has to be registered with the law. The spouse normally starts the "Citizenship Request for the Foreign Wife" through the GDRFA. In the past, having dual citizenship was against the law, but things have changed recently to make it more flexible.

For Men from other countries Getting married to Emirati women: not usually a direct way to get citizenship. Children born to parents who are married to Emiratis may not immediately get Emirati citizenship.

UAE Citizenship by Investment Programs

The UAE does not have a direct "citizenship by investment" program that lets people buy citizenship. However, the changes made in 2021 allow investors who make large economic contributions to become citizens under the "exceptional merit" category.

  • Outstanding contribution: investors who can make a big difference in the UAE economy.
  • Golden visa as a first step: Golden Visa (5 or 10-year residency) for investors doesn't give you straight citizenship, but it can lead to citizenship consideration for outstanding holders under the merit category.
  • Grand investment: golden Visa limits are AED 750,000 (about USD 204,000) for a 5-year real estate visa, AED 2,000,000 (about USD 545,000) for a 10-year real estate investment, or AED 10,000,000 (about USD 2,720,000) in a UAE enterprise. This way of getting citizenship would have a much bigger effect on the economy.
  • Nomination: this approach usually requires a nomination from a UAE government body.

Citizenship for Scientists, Doctors, and Talented Individuals

This method brings in and keeps top talent in the UAE to help its knowledge-based economy grow.

  • Who can be a scientist?

Researchers who are currently working in a university, research center, or private sector and have at least 10 years of experience, made important scientific achievements (publications, prizes, patents), and got a recommendation from a well-known UAE scientific organization. Needs to be nominated.

  • Who can be a doctor or medical specialist?

Specialists in subjects with a lot of demand who have at least 10 years of experience, are members of a well-known organization, have made scientific contributions, and have been nominated.

  • Who can be an inventor?

Have one or more patents that the UAE Ministry of Economy or foreign organizations recognize, and get a recommendation from the Ministry of Economy.

To be eligible for Creative Talents (Artists, Intellectuals), you must be a pioneer in your profession and be recommended by a competent government entity.

Other specialists (such as engineers and executives) can apply if they have advanced degrees, at least five years of experience, a high pay (at least AED 50,000 a month for executives), a valid work contract, and a nomination.

The main idea is that each person should be able to make a big difference in the UAE's growth.

Special Government Nominations and Exceptions

The UAE government can give citizenship to those who provide excellent services, have a particular link to the UAE, or whose presence is essential for strategic reasons. These kinds of incidents are very unusual and are only handled by the highest levels of government.

UAE Citizenship Requirements and Eligibility Criteria

All applicants must meet the same general prerequisites and qualifying criteria.

Documentation and Residency Rules

  1. Copies of a valid passport and visa: for proof of identity and legal status.
  2. Birth Certificate: A document that proves your age and identity.
  3. A marriage certificate, if applicable.
  4. Educational and professional credentials include diplomas, certifications, and proof of experience.
  5. Bank statements and income certificates are examples of proof of financial stability.
  6. Proof of Housing: a rental or ownership contract in the UAE.
  7. Health Insurance: Coverage that is still good.
  8. Police Clearance Certificates: A clean criminal record from your native country and any country where you have lived for more than a year.
  9. Letters of recommendation or sponsorship are critical, depending on the category.
  10. Translated Documents: All foreign documents are translated into Arabic by qualified translators.

Language, Loyalty, and Security Conditions

  1. Proficiency in Arabic: this is often a major criterion for naturalization, as it shows that the person has adapted to the culture.
  2. Oath of Allegiance: promise to be loyal and follow the laws and customs of the UAE.
  3. Good moral character: always doing the right thing.
  4. Security clearances: strict checks on people's backgrounds.
  5. Understanding of culture: you should know and respect Emirati values and practices.

Official Application Channels and Ministries Involved

The Federal Authority for Identity, Citizenship, Customs, and Port Security (ICP) is the main government agency that deals with citizenship issues (icp.gov.ae).

The General Directorate of Residence and Foreign Affairs (GDRFA) takes care of some immigration and citizenship issues in Dubai.

The Ministry of Interior is in charge of the final approval steps.

Direct nomination usually starts with a nomination from a royal court or other relevant government body for someone who has done something outstanding.

The pathway determines the channel.

Processing Time and What to Expect

The timeframe varies:

  • Naturalization can take a long time, often decades after completing residency requirements.
  • Exceptional merit/nomination is sped up since it is strategically important, but it is still very thorough.
  • There is no official schedule; however, it usually happens faster than naturalization.
  • Overall, be ready for a thorough evaluation by more than one agency. Being patient is very important.

What to expect during the process:

  1. Eligibility check: make sure you are eligible for the path you want to take.
  2. Gathering documentation: carefully gather all necessary, correct, and translated documents.
  3. Sending in your application: use the right official channels to send it in.
  4. Review and vetting: committees and security agencies do a lot of checking, including background checks and possible interviews.
  5. Decision: the final choice is made by top government authorities.
  6. Oath and issuance: upon approval of your application, you will take the oath of allegiance and receive your citizenship certificate and passport.

Is it possible to get UAE citizenship as an expat?
Yes, it is possible, but only for a few people. Pathways include naturalization (living in the UAE for a long time), marriage to a UAE native (for foreign women), and, most importantly, being Individuals are nominated for their extraordinary qualities as scientists, doctors, innovators, creative talents, or investors who can make a significant difference.
Do children born in the UAE get citizenship automatically?
No, the UAE observes "Jus Sanguinis," or "Right of Blood." Parents pass on their citizenship to their children. A child born in the UAE automatically becomes an Emirati citizen only if their father is an Emirati citizen. The child may be eligible if the mother is Emirati and the father is stateless or unknown. If not, the child is a citizen of their parents' country.
Can you hold dual citizenship in the UAE?
In the past, it was not legal to have dual citizenship. But after the changes in 2021, the UAE is now more flexible, especially for people who were granted citizenship under the "exceptional merit" categories (investors, scientists, etc.). You must check the exact terms of the citizenship grant and the rules in your home country about having two nationalities.
What happens if you lose UAE citizenship?
Naturalized nationals can lose their UAE citizenship if, for example, they get foreign citizenship without authority, join the military of a foreign country without permission, work for a hostile foreign government, get citizenship through deception, or give it up on their own. When you lose your citizenship, you also lose the rights and privileges that come with it, like the right to live in the country. As a foreign national, you need to regularize your immigration status.
